Why do most ecologists and foresters consider tree plantations to be more like cropland than forestland?

Respuesta :

BAtreides
BAtreides BAtreides
  • 12-04-2018
Most ecologists and foresters consider tree plantations to be more like cropland than forestland because foresters are casual and spontaneous plantations, while cropland is organized and planned, and usually, it develops only certain types of plantations, while forestland is structured as an ecosystem where plants can grow in a spontaneous way.
